Wilson waves goodbye to Newcastle United

Although he was previously a core part of the Newcastle squad, Wilson has found his game time limited this term, making just 18 Premier League appearances.

The striker struggled with an injury and, since getting fit, has been unable to shift Alexander Isak out of the starting line-up.

With his contract at St James’ Park expiring at the end of this season, and Newcastle securing Champions League football on Sunday, an exit already seemed likely.

However, that seems to have been all but confirmed after the Magpies’ final game of the campaign on 25 May.

Although the 33-year-old came on in the 70th minute, he took to the pitch after the full-time whistle for a solo lap of honour, waving to the home supporters and looking visibly emotional, suggesting a farewell.
